The PTA is a group of volunteers that work hard to help families engage with Lamar teachers and staff. We advocate for our kids and empower everyone to have the best middle school experience possible. 

Volunteering is easy and can be at whatever level of involvement you want. We have members who volunteer for an hour a year. And we have volunteers who chair committees and spend a bit of time each week. No matter what time commitment you are willing to volunteer, we appreciate any and all volunteers. 

This year we are launching new programs including getting more dads, grandfathers and community leaders on campus, we are working to bring back Lamar Fest, bringing back the ultra-successful after school clubs in which we provide incentives to the teacher/sponsors, we assist in school dances, keep the campus clean and beautiful, support teachers and staff with gifts and meals, plan and sponsor end-of-year trips and field days, help with campus volunteers in the lunch-room, bathroom and hall monitors and so much more.
